Terrible Example of a Churrascaria 2/22/2008

I have been to many brazilian steakhouses and I once managed one. This is by far the worst churrascaria I have ever been to. The gaucho's or meat runners are not brazilian and know nothing about cooking the meats. The salad bar was terrible and had strange things like meatballs. Who comes to a steakhouse and pays for steak and eats meatballs. Clearly they are clueless as they do not know in a churrascaria white rice is traditional not yellow rice. I heard the owner is from India or something and this must explain why they don't know what they are doing. If you would like to try a good traditional churrascaria try Chamas in downtown durham at the brightleaf square shopping center. It is owned by two brazilian ladies and most of the people who work there are from brazil. The food is very authentic and the head chef for the meats is from Rio Grande do Sul in south brazil where churrascaria's originated. Avoid Brasa and try a real brazilian steakhouse. If you live in another city Fogo de Chao and Texas de Brazil are reputable chains that are always very good as well. The place is decorated very well if you can stomach the food Pros: nicely decorated Cons: food and it is not authentic more

Pretty Good 2/21/2007

I was a bit puzzled by such a wide range of reviews, so last Monday I took a large group from work there for lunch. It was the first time for all of us. Only 4 meats are served at lunch: chicken, sausage, filet mignon, and sirloin. They were all excellent. Keep these 2 things in mind: 1) on a long skewer, there usually will be a range of ""doneness"" among the chunks of meat, and 2) the servers are happy to bring you exactly what you want. So if you say ""Please bring me some of that filet that is much more red next time"", they will be happy to oblige. The salad and food bars are pretty good, though I would like to have more vegetable choices. The only disappointment though was the desserts. I tried 4 of them, and every single one was mediocre at best. Overall, Brasa provides a nice and comfortable atmosphere and very good food, but the desserts do not meet the expectations that would typically go along with a restaurant of this caliber, location, and price level. Pros: Excellent meats and very good food and salad bars. Cons: Desserts. more
